Selecting the Appropriate Laser: Marking?

Knowing the nuances between laser marking is vital when acquiring equipment. Engraving uses material removal, creating deep, pronounced indents. Etching, conversely, ablates the surface, resulting in a subtle impression. Marking, often utilized for coding, usually alters the material's color without substantial material elimination. Hence, the desired application determines which laser is best.

Engraving System Functions: From Personal to Industry

Laser machines have evolved far beyond their humble enthusiast roots. While yet preferred for crafting custom gifts and minor woodwork , get more info their capabilities now apply to a broad range of professional processes . From identifying metal components in transportation assembly to shaping detailed designs in polymer for signage , these technologies offer detail and speed that conventional methods simply match. Furthermore , they are discovering wider application in the healthcare field for engraving medical tools and fabricating bespoke implants .
